Curious about working with clay? In this ceramics workshop at Comes Good, you’ll create your own handmade breakfast set from start to finish. The workshop takes place over two sessions: one for shaping your pieces in clay and one for glazing them.
Using 1 kg of clay, you’ll design and make your own unique breakfast set. Depending on the size of your pieces, you can create around 2–3 items — for example a plate for toast, a bowl for yoghurt or oatmeal, or a handmade coffee cup.
During the first session, I’ll guide you through a few hand-building techniques and we’ll practice together before you start creating your own pieces. While you work, you can enjoy a cup of coffee or tea.
After this session, your ceramics will be dried and fired in the kiln. In the second session, you’ll glaze your pieces and choose from different colours to give them a personal finish.
After the final firing, your breakfast set will be ready to pick up about four weeks later - perfect for enjoying your morning routine with something you made yourself.
Included: – 1 kg clay – glazes and use of tools – kiln firings – coffee or tea with something sweet

Comes Good Ceramics is a small ceramics studio in Amsterdam, founded by Britt, who loves sharing the joy of making things by hand. What started as a personal hobby quickly grew into a small studio where creativity, slowing down and working with your hands take centre stage.
Alongside a full-time job, hosting ceramic workshops has become a way to share this passion with others. The goal is simple: to give people a moment to step away from their busy lives, get creative and experience how satisfying it is to make something yourself.
Workshops take place in a bright and cosy studio in Amsterdam, known for its bright pink worktable and welcoming atmosphere. Groups are intentionally small (max. 8 people), so there’s plenty of space to experiment, learn and enjoy the process together.
